About Veterans Benefits Law in Angeles City, Philippines

Veterans Benefits in the Philippines are designed to provide support and assistance to those who have served in the military. Angeles City, located in the province of Pampanga, has a significant number of veterans due to its historical proximity to the former Clark Air Base. These benefits may include pensions, healthcare services, education benefits, and housing support. Understanding how these benefits work, and navigating the legal requirements, can be essential for veterans and their families living in this region.

Local Laws Overview

Veterans benefits in the Philippines are governed by national laws but are administered locally. Key aspects include:

  • Philippine Veterans Affairs Office (PVAO): PVAO administers veterans' benefits and its presence in Angeles City facilitates the processing of claims.
  • Republic Act No. 6948: This act includes the standardization and upgrading of benefits for military veterans and their families.
  • Educational Benefits: Specific laws provide educational benefits, including scholarships, for veterans and their dependents.
  • Healthcare Benefits: Veterans may be entitled to free healthcare at government hospitals or benefits for medical expenses.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of benefits are available for veterans in Angeles City?

Veterans can access various benefits such as pensions, healthcare, education benefits, and housing support.

How can I apply for veterans' benefits?

You can apply through the Philippine Veterans Affairs Office located in Angeles City. Ensure you have the required documentation and service records.

What should I do if my benefits application is denied?

You can appeal the decision. It is advisable to seek legal assistance to guide you through the appeals process.

Are healthcare benefits available to veterans in Angeles City?

Yes, veterans can receive free healthcare services at government hospitals. Certain medical expenses may also be covered.

Can a family member of a deceased veteran claim benefits?

Yes, dependents of deceased veterans may be eligible for some benefits, including pensions and educational assistance.

Is there assistance available for veterans seeking housing benefits?

Veterans may qualify for housing support and legal advice can help in understanding these specific benefits.

Can legal assistance be provided by the government?

While the government provides basic guidance through PVAO, professional legal advice might be needed for complex issues.

Do veterans receive any educational benefits for their children?

Yes, educational benefits, including scholarships, are available for the children of veterans.

Are there benefits available for retired military personnel?

Yes, retired military personnel are eligible for various benefits, including pensions and healthcare services.

What documentation is required when applying for benefits?

Essential documents include service records, proof of discharge, and national ID. Specific benefits may require additional documentation.

Additional Resources

Here are some resources that may assist veterans seeking benefits:

  • Philippine Veterans Affairs Office (PVAO): Main office for application and processing of veterans' benefits.
  • Department of National Defense (DND): Oversees veteran services and policies.
  • Local Government Units (LGUs): They often have offices that can provide specific local guidance or assistance.
  • Veterans Associations: Groups like the Veterans Federation of the Philippines can offer support and guidance.
